NEWMAN v. METRISH

Civil No. 04-CV-74582-DT.

492 F.Supp.2d 721 (2007)

Daniel Albert NEWMAN, Petitioner, v. Linda METRISH, Respondent.

United States District Court, E.D. Michigan, Southern Division.

June 15, 2007.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Bradley R. Hall, Andrew N. Wise, Federal Defender Office, Detroit, MI, for Petitioner.

Raina I. Korbakis, Brenda E. Turner, Michigan Department of Attorney General, Lansing, MI, for Respondent.


OPINION AND ORDER GRANTING THE PETITION FOR WRIT OF HABEAS CORPUS

TARNOW, District Judge.

Daniel Albert Newman, ("petitioner"), presently confined by respondent, seeks the issuance of a writ of habeas corpus p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 2254.
